Prof. em. Dr. Ludwig Kappos honored with John Dystel Prize for MS Research

Ludwig Kappos

Prof. em. Dr. Kappos, one of the founding members our Department, has been awarded the 2026 John Dystel Prize for Multiple Sclerosis Research—one of the field’s highest honors.

The prize recognizes his outstanding and pioneering contributions to the research and treatment of multiple sclerosis. Over several decades, he has helped shape the development of modern therapies and made a lasting impact on clinical research in neuroimmunology.
